1. Visit Ancient Temples as a Top Thing to Do in Laos
Explore things to do in Luang Prabang at its UNESCO sites, like Wat Xieng Thong’s intricate mosaics and Wat Mai’s golden bas-relief. These Buddhist temples in Laos showcase spiritual heritage.
Why Visit These Temples?
They offer a deep dive into Lao culture, ideal for history buffs and photographers.
2. Experience the Alms-Giving Ceremony
The daily Tak Bat in Luang Prabang, where monks collect alms, is a spiritual highlight among things to do in Luang Prabang. This sacred ritual embodies Laos cultural experiences.
How to Participate Respectfully?
Arrive early, dress modestly, and buy sticky rice from local vendors to offer alms.
3. Cruise the Mekong River
A Mekong River cruise Laos offers stunning views of karst mountains and villages. Choose a sunset cruise from Luang Prabang or a multi-day journey to the Thai border.
What to Expect on the Cruise?
Serene waters and stops at Pak Ou Caves make this a highlight of Laos activities.
4. Swim at Kuang Si Waterfall
Near Luang Prabang, Kuang Si Waterfall is a turquoise paradise for swimming. This waterfall in Laos is surrounded by jungle and features a bear sanctuary.
How to Get There?
Hire a tuk-tuk or join a guided tour for a top Luang Prabang attraction.

8. Relax in the 4000 Islands
Things to do in 4000 Islands Laos include kayaking, cycling, and dolphin-watching in Si Phan Don. Don Det and Don Khong are perfect for relaxation.
Top Activities in Si Phan Don?
Kayaking in Laos on the Mekong
Cycling through villages
Spotting Irrawaddy dolphins
9. Take a Cooking Class
Learn to make Laos street food like laap and tam mak hung in a Lao cooking class in Luang Prabang. It’s a tasty way to explore what to eat in Laos.
Where to Find Classes?
Tamarind Restaurant offers hands-on experiences with market tours.

14. Volunteer at an Elephant Sanctuary
Visit ethical sanctuaries like the Elephant Conservation Center in Sayaboury for eco-tourism in Laos and responsible elephant interactions.
How to Choose an Ethical Sanctuary?
Prioritize sanctuaries focused on conservation, avoiding elephant riding.

Tips for Planning Your Things to Do in Laos Trip
Best Time to Visit: November to February for cool, dry weather.
Getting Around: Use tuk-tuks, buses, or rent a motorbike for rural areas.
Respect Customs: Dress modestly at Buddhist temples and ask before photographing.
Stay Safe: Avoid unexploded ordnance in rural areas with guided tours.
